Ben Currie - Trainer

Ben Currie was born to be a successful trainer. Father Mark Currie still trains with Ben as part of Currie Racing, while his mum Donna Currie is sister of successful current trainers Michael & Paul Nolan. While completing a communications degree, Ben worked with leading QLD trainer Tony Gollan, as well as helping his dad. A mix of experienced, old fashioned horsemanship with a young, fresh outlook on modern training methods have shaped the trainer he is today.

Ben tasted success very early in his career when Rothera won a group 3 race at Caulfield on Cup Day 2012. The winners have continued to role through the Currie Racing Stable, winning the Queensland Provincial Training Premiership for season 2013-14. Currently striking at around 15% Win and 43% place, Ben is building a formidable record by placing his horses in the best possible races to win.

    But seriously...

    Currie has been at the centre of rumours for a long time.

    It came to a head last November when QRIC put out a press release rejecting allegations that had been made against him and a Toowoomba-based official.

    At the time, Currie confronted the rumours head-on in an article with Ben Dorries on Racenet.com.au.

    “I don’t know where all these whispers and rumours are coming from but I want them to stop,” he said.

    “I run my own business and maybe some people don’t like me for some reason, but it’s not as if I’ve been pushing my success down anyone’s throat. I’m not hiding anything.”

    But five months later, Currie’s recent success has only heightened the speculation.

    How can punters have confidence if a statement is put out pre-meeting about certain runners being under suspicion?

    Trainer Ben Currie buoyed by integrity meeting.

    Queensland’s leading trainer Ben Currie felt a momentum shift for the better yesterday when he received encouraging news on a couple of fronts.

    Currie appeared at the Queensland Racing Integrity Commission yesterday and left feeling upbeat about the ongoing investigation into alleged race day treatment at one of his stabling complexes during the past month. “I had a meeting with them today which I thought was very positive. Hopefully we’ll have it all cleared up,” Currie said. “I’ve been saying the whole way through that I haven’t done anything wrong and that’s what will come out I guess. Obviously it’s ongoing so it’s tricky to know what to say.”
